UNISOC SC9863A
► remove from comparisonThe Unisoc SC9863A (formerly Spreadtrum) is an entry level octa core SoC with 8 ARM Cortex-A55 cores in two clusters. One performance cluster with up to 1.6 GHz and a efficiency cluster with up to 1.2 GHz. The SoC also integrates an LTE modem (TDD-LTE/FDD-LTE/TD-SCDMA/WCDMA/GGE), a PowerVR IMG8322 /GE8322 graphics card and 1080p video support.

Mediatek Helio G36

The Mediatek Helio G36 is an entry level ARM SoC for smartphones (mainly Android based) that was introduced in late 2023. It is manufactured in a 12 nm FinFET process and is equipped with 8 ARM Cortex-A53 CPU cores clocked at up to 2.2 GHz. Compared to the similar Helio G25, the G36 offers higher CPU clock speeds (+ 200 MHz), GPU clock speeds (+30 MHz) and supports higher display resolutions of up to 2400 x 1800. Compared to the similar Helio G35, the G36 offers a 100 MHz lower CPU clock but supports 90Hz screens.
Furthermore, the SoC integrates a LTE Cat.4 modem, a Wi-Fi 5 / Bluetooth 5.0 modem, a LPDDR3-933 / LPDDR4-1200 / LPDDR4x-1600 memory controller, a IMG PowerVR GE8320 graphics card, and a 1080p30 video de- and encoder (H.265 decoding, H.264 encoding).
Samsung Exynos 850

The Samsung Exynos 850 is a System on a Chip (SoC) for entry level smartphones (Android based). It was announced in May 2020 and the first device with it is the Samsung Galaxy A21s. The chip integrates a processor with 8 small ARM Cortex-A55 cores that clock with up to 2 GHz (octa core).
The multi threaded performance is quite good thanks to 8 cores, the single threaded performance suffers a bit from the small A55 cores, although the clock rate of up to 2 GHz can help a bit.
Furthermore, the SoC integrates a LTE modem (Cat.7 2CA up to 300 MBit/s download, Cat.13 2CA 150 MBit/s upload), a Wi-fi 5 modem (802.11ac), LPPDDR4x memory controller, eMMC 5.1 flash memory controller and a video engine for FHD 60fps encoding and decoding (H.265, H.264, VP9).
It is manufactured in the modern 8nm LPP process at Samsung and should offer a good power efficiency and therefore it is also suited for small smartphones.
